如何在Windows 10 Universal App中检查wifi是否打开/关闭?

时间:2016-01-16 15:03:50

标签: c# windows win-universal-app

Windows 10上的方法DeviceNetworkInformation.IsWiFiEnabled无法启用/关闭检查wifi的任何建议吗?

1 个答案:

答案 0 :(得分:5)

您可以执行以下操作:

using Windows.Devices.Radios;

public async Task<bool> IsWifiOn() 
{
                await Radio.RequestAccessAsync();

                var radios = await Radio.GetRadiosAsync();
                foreach (var radio in radios)
                {
                    if (radio.Kind == RadioKind.WiFi)
                    {
                        return  radio.State == RadioState.On;
                    }
                }
                return false;
}
相关问题